From d152cf076fa8138b706367a14f9dd58c9c33bea6 Mon Sep 17 00:00:00 2001 From: Kenn Jacobsen Date: Sat, 6 Jul 2019 08:32:04 +0200 Subject: [PATCH 01/14] Ensure correct icon for file types in search results (cherry picked from commit e9eecb2031bc50f58d1d971ae58f2b12aad38ff8) --- src/Umbraco.Web/Search/UmbracoTreeSearcher.cs | 14 +------------- 1 file changed, 1 insertion(+), 13 deletions(-) diff --git a/src/Umbraco.Web/Search/UmbracoTreeSearcher.cs b/src/Umbraco.Web/Search/UmbracoTreeSearcher.cs index 9cfa29985b..543499d054 100644 --- a/src/Umbraco.Web/Search/UmbracoTreeSearcher.cs +++ b/src/Umbraco.Web/Search/UmbracoTreeSearcher.cs @@ -301,19 +301,7 @@ namespace Umbraco.Web.Search /// /// private IEnumerable MediaFromSearchResults(IEnumerable results) - { - var mapped = Mapper.Map>(results).ToArray(); - //add additional data - foreach (var m in mapped) - { - //if no icon could be mapped, it will be set to document, so change it to picture - if (m.Icon == "icon-document") - { - m.Icon = "icon-picture"; - } - } - return mapped; - } + => Mapper.Map>(results).ToArray(); /// /// Returns a collection of entities for content based on search results From 4c5365de1c60178f44bf132872cd54d883fb8c50 Mon Sep 17 00:00:00 2001 From: Kenn Jacobsen Date: Wed, 3 Jul 2019 12:33:03 +0200 Subject: [PATCH 02/14] Make sure Nested Content blueprints are listed in defined sort order (cherry picked from commit 204a9c9d5386a9230e321504bf2e519fd26eee55) --- .../common/overlays/itempicker/itempicker.controller.js | 5 +++++ .../src/views/common/overlays/itempicker/itempicker.html | 2 +- .../nestedcontent/nestedcontent.controller.js | 1 + 3 files changed, 7 insertions(+), 1 deletion(-) diff --git a/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.controller.js b/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.controller.js index a848c0ae90..aa6fa8d42c 100644 --- a/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.controller.js +++ b/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.controller.js @@ -4,6 +4,11 @@ function ItemPickerOverlay($scope, localizationService) { $scope.model.title = localizationService.localize("defaultdialogs_selectItem"); } + + if (!$scope.model.orderBy) { + $scope.model.orderBy = "name"; + } + $scope.model.hideSubmitButton = true; $scope.selectItem = function(item) { diff --git a/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.html b/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.html index aac4830d52..328344ea84 100644 --- a/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.html +++ b/src/Umbraco.Web.UI.Client/src/views/common/overlays/itempicker/itempicker.html @@ -12,7 +12,7 @@